If the leaves have more then 5 fingers it's female, that's what everyone around where I live keeps telling me.

That's not true is it?
 
Yep, look for pistels or pollen sacks. Fan leaves increase when the number of nodes increase. It should start out with 3, then 5, 7, all the way up to 9. Also there's the occasional mutant gene that fucks up all this order. No matter, still produces bud! Hope that helps!:blsmoke:

Pre flower? Does that mean it will bud before those months? It's been growing since march.

The marijuana plants growth stages are:
seed, seedling, vegetative, pre-flower, flower, seed set, death.

at the end of vegetative growth the plant will pre-flower at which point it shows sex - but it still has not entered the flowering stage yet. But it is showing you it is ready.

It will start flowering when the correct dark period is reached. This differs from strain to strain but 12 hours of uninterrupted darkness will trigger flowering in most all marijuana plants (other than auto-flowering strains).
